WebAquifer thermal energy storage (ATES) is the storage and recovery of thermal energy in the subsurface. ATES is applied to provide heating and cooling to buildings. Storage and recovery of thermal energy is achieved by extraction and injection of groundwater from aquifers using groundwater wells. Systems commonly operate in a seasonal mode. 劣等上等イラスト

WebMar 31, 2024 · Aquifers Definition. An aquifer is a geologic formation or structure that contains and transmits groundwater. These underground reservoirs can be composed of porous rocks, gravel, sand, or other materials that allow water to move through them.
